Understanding the Rat Problem in Apopka

Rats are common in many environments, and Apopka is no exception. Their ability to adapt and reproduce quickly means that even well-maintained properties can become targets. Factors such as the lush Florida climate, which supports abundant food sources, and the common construction styles found in Orange County homes, often with easy access points, can contribute to rat infestations. Once inside, rats are not just a nuisance; they pose serious risks.

The Dangers Posed by Rats

Rats are known carriers of numerous diseases, which can be transmitted to humans and pets through their droppings, urine, or bites. Beyond health concerns, rats are notorious for the structural damage they inflict. They gnaw on electrical wiring, posing a fire hazard. They also damage insulation, stored food items, and even wooden structures, leading to costly repairs. How Local Experts Tackle Rat Infestations

When you connect with local exterminators through Rat Damage Pest Control, you can expect a comprehensive and thorough approach to tackling your rat problem. These professionals are equipped with the knowledge and tools to effectively identify, remove, and prevent future rat activity.

Inspection and Assessment

The process typically begins with a detailed inspection of your property. Experts will seek out common entry points, such as gaps in foundations, damaged vents, or poorly sealed utility lines. They will also look for signs of rat activity, including droppings, gnawed materials, and nests, often found in attics, basements, crawl spaces, and wall voids. Understanding the extent of the infestation and the species of rat involved (most commonly the Norway rat or roof rat in Florida) is key to developing an effective strategy.

Treatment Methods and Materials

Local exterminators in Apopka employ a variety of methods, often tailored to the specific situation:

* **Baiting Stations:** Secure, tamper-resistant bait stations are strategically placed in areas where rat activity is high. These stations contain rodenticides that are attractive to rats and highly effective, while minimizing risk to children and pets.

* **Trapping:** Snap traps, live traps, and glue boards can be used as part of an integrated pest management plan, particularly for smaller or more localized infestations.

* **Exclusion:** Sealing entry points is a critical long-term solution. This may involve using materials like steel wool, caulk, or fine mesh to block gaps and holes, preventing rats from re-entering your Apopka residence or business.

* **Sanitation Recommendations:** Professionals will often provide advice on improving sanitation practices around your property to reduce food sources that attract rodents, such as securing garbage cans and cleaning up spills promptly.

## Frequently Asked Questions

### What are the most common signs of a rat infestation in an Apopka home?

Common signs include hearing scurrying or scratching noises in walls or ceilings, especially at night, finding small, dark droppings (about 1/2 inch long) in kitchens, pantries, or attics, and noticing gnaw marks on food packaging, wires, or furniture. You might also detect a musky odor.

### How quickly can local exterminators in Apopka resolve a rat problem?

The speed of resolution depends on the severity of the infestation. For minor issues, observable results can often be seen within a few days to a week. However, complete eradication and securing the property against future infestations may take a few weeks and require follow-up visits.

### Will rat pest control affect my pets if I live near the many nature trails surrounding Apopka?

Reputable pest control services prioritize the safety of pets and family members. They use rodenticides in secure bait stations that are inaccessible to pets. They will also discuss the treatment plan with you to ensure all precautions are taken. It is always wise to inform your exterminator about any pets in the household.

What rats destroy in Apopka homes

Left unchecked, rats cause real, costly damage in Apopka homes: they gnaw constantly to wear down their teeth, and chewed electrical wiring is a leading, under-recognized cause of house fires. They shred insulation and stored belongings for nesting, gnaw through drywall, pipes, and even softer structural wood, and foul attics, wall voids, and pantries with urine and droppings that soak into insulation and subfloor. What starts as a few droppings can end in rewiring and insulation replacement — which is why removal and permanent exclusion beat one-off trapping.

Apopka rodent warning signs

Telltale signs of rats in Apopka homes: fresh droppings along baseboards and near food, gnaw marks on wood, wiring, and packaging, dark grease rub-marks where they travel walls, scratching or scurrying inside walls and ceilings at night, shredded-paper or insulation nests, and a lingering musky ammonia smell. You will often hear or smell them before you see one.

How Rat Pest Control works in Apopka

Effective Rat Pest Control in Apopka works in a set order: a full inspection to map entry points and nesting sites, exclusion first — sealing every gap wider than a quarter inch around pipes, vents, and the foundation — then trapping and removal of the active population, followed by clean-out and disinfection of nesting material and droppings to erase the scent trails that draw new rodents back.

Why rodents are a health hazard in Apopka

The health stakes are real: rats spread hantavirus, salmonella, and leptospirosis through droppings and urine, their waste triggers asthma and allergies, and they carry fleas and ticks indoors. Cleanup of heavily soiled areas should be done with proper protection, not a household vacuum that can aerosolize contaminants.

Is exclusion worth it in Apopka?

Yes — trapping alone only removes the rodents present now. Permanent exclusion (sealing every gap around pipes, vents, and the foundation) is what stops new rats from re-entering, which is why it is the core of lasting control in Apopka.

Is my Apopka landlord responsible for rodents?

Structural gaps — foundation cracks, unscreened vents, worn door sweeps — are building-maintenance issues, so Florida habitability law almost always makes the landlord responsible for sealing entry points and arranging removal when the tenant did not cause the problem. Put every notice in writing.
